ANSWERS TO CORRESPONDENTS

Will correspondents please note that items intended for Wednesday’s ‘ Star 1 must bo in the office by Tuesday afternoon, and those intended for insertion on Saturday by Thursday afternoon, or at the latest Friday morning. In the latter case they must bo brief.

Wedding.—An account of a wedding that took place in August of last year has just been received. We regret to say that this is rather late for publication. To be of general interest such notices should be sent in as soon as possible after the event, preferably within a week.

Health.—The following is the recipe you ask for: —Five ounces icing sugar, 2oz Epsom salts, 2oz tartaric acid, 2oz cream of tartar, 2oz carbonate of soda, 2oz magnesia. Let all the ingredients be very dry, put them through a fine sieve, and mix very thoroughly. Dose: One heaped teaspoon in a tumbler of cold water.

Inquirer.—The following makes a delicious preserve:—Twelve bananas, 41b rhubarb, two lemons, 61b sugar. Peel and cut bananas into small pieces of equal size and weight. Cut rhubarb into small pieces. Put the rhubarb into the preserving pan with 21b of sugar and the juice of two lemons, boil up for ten minutes, then add bananas and rest of sugar. Stir carefully until it boils, skim frequently, and boil until it jells when tried on a saucer, about half an hour. Bottle immediately.
